Opinion
Order unanimously affirmed, without costs of this appeal to any party. (Appeal by John Snare, Doris Snare and Iroquois Development Corporation from order of Monroe Special Term remanding the action of appellants and four other plaintiffs to the main action and ordering the First Federal Savings and Loan Association to turn over to the receiver certain funds held by it as security in the appellants’ separate action.) Present — Williams, P. J., Bastow, Goldman, Halpern and Henry, JJ.
